## Deployment — Thimblecore slim images

Images are built from the distroless base; no shell, no package manager. Multi-stage build strips debug symbols and test fixtures. Runtime user is non-root, filesystem read-only except /tmp. SBOM generated per build and attached to the artifact. Scanners should expect zero OS packages beyond libc. Runtime behavior is driven entirely by environment configuration; the service starts with the following values.

service settings:
ralael:
  pin: 7453
  tenant: zorath
  seal: seal_087806e4
  metrics_host: metrics.ralael.paliqworks.example
  standby_team: fraath
  escalation: praok-istiel
  nonce: 10e083

Key ceremony checklist — item 7 (contractor copy). Project: Hollowvane queue-depth autoscaler. Before sealing the signing key for the autoscaler's control plane, confirm: two witnesses present, scaling-policy bundle hash read aloud and matched, HSM slot verified empty, and the quorum card count logged. Do not proceed if any witness objects. After sealing, the shard escrow must be tested once by performing a dry-run restore. The dry-run restore prompt will ask for the recovery passphrase, stated below.

strongbox words: oliael-gilax-lamael

Ticket: Vault lockout — FareForge shipping-fee rules engine. Welcome aboard; please read carefully. The staging vault holding the FareForge rate-table secrets auto-locked after three failed unseal attempts last Tuesday. Until it is reopened, rule deployments for zone surcharges are frozen. To unseal, open the Quillhaven vault console, select the FareForge namespace, and enter the recovery passphrase exactly as written below.

strongbox words: drudor-tamdor-aldius-eliir-holir-praox-casax-norax-norael-zormir-weniel-beldor-casix

# Build Provenance: Incremental Rebuilds on Mosswire

Quick primer: Mosswire only rebuilds pages whose content hash changed, so "why didn't my page update?" usually means the source hash matched. Every incremental run writes a provenance record — which inputs, which template version, which cache entries it reused. If output looks stale, don't nuke the cache first; check the provenance log. Each record is keyed by the token that appears below.

build token for fafof-tageg: htk21_f30a3062ec5a0972b3bbf